    3, FRAMPTON NOOK, BEVERLEY, HU17 8XR

    This detached freehold property on Frampton Nook last sold in July 2022 for £449,950. Based on price growth in the HU17 district since then, its estimated current value is £458,177 — placing it in the 75th percentile nationally and the 90th percentile within HU17. The property covers 142 m² (1,528 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£3,227 per m². The EPC rating is B, with a potential rating of A.
